Position Responsibilities
Processes and manages contracts and legal documents, including accurately initiating and routing items to legal using the IronClad contract lifecycle management system. *
Executes essential procurement administrative functions, including creating and dispatching documentation (e.g., purchase orders, internal transfers) within the PeopleSoft system. *
Manages the public posting process for required documentation by uploading information and all necessary attachments to the designated statewide search website. *
Compiles and delivers final confirmation packets to the Category Manager and relevant personnel, detailing the successful completion and routing of legal, PeopleSoft, and public posting requirements.
Provides comprehensive administrative support typical of an Executive Administrator, including scheduling, correspondence, file management, preparing meeting materials, and travel coordination.
Serves as dedicated support and manpower for Category Management projects, assisting with research, data organization, coordination, and other project-related operational tasks.
